- This reader shows how historians understand and interpret the past and provides authentic voices from history. It contains material essential for students and ranges from original official documents - parliamentary debates, reports, state papers - to pamphlets, newspapers and journals, seminal texts by activists in the women's movement and classic works by scholars and commentators. I. Making women: enlightenment, evangelical and medical perspectives, II. Middle-class and elite women: domesticity and 'separate spheres', III. Philanthropy and politics to 1860, IV. Working women and the family wage, V. Working-class domestic life, VI. Community, politics and religion, VII. Women in diaspora: Irish, Jewish, Black and Asian women in Britain, VIII. British women and the empire, IX. Feminisms.

- Geannoteerde en van biografische gegevens voorziene bloemlezing van de meest bekende feministische geschriften wereldwijd. Bevat eveneens een beknopte geschiedenis van het vrouwenkiesrecht in de VS, beginnend bij de conferentie van Seneca Falls, de Akron convention, de Newport convention en de Kansas Campaign. Ook fragmenten uit Engels, Bebel, Emma Goldman, Margaret Sanger, en Charlotte Perkins Gilman. Eerder verschenen in 1973.
